Where Does Rent Go On A Balance Sheet . As the amount will eventually be refunded by the landlord when the business vacates the property, it is not regarded as an expense of the business and is instead recorded as an asset in the balance sheet. Rent expense is not reported on the balance sheet. The balance sheet is one of the three financial statements businesses use to measure their financial performance.
